Income Tax Act 2007 section 1026

Meaning of "non-qualifying income" for the purposes of section 1025

Section 1026 defines the types of income that count as "non-qualifying income" when calculating a person's modified net income under section 1025.

  • Distributions received by non-UK residents on which income tax is treated as already paid are non-qualifying income.
  • Gains from life insurance contracts (for individuals or trustees) where income tax is treated as paid are non-qualifying income.
  • Income arising to personal representatives of an estate in administration that corresponds to the other categories of non-qualifying income is also non-qualifying.
  • Income from settlor-interested settlements on which income tax is treated as already paid is non-qualifying income.
